Hospitality Renovation Manager
THIS IS NOT A REMOTE OPPORTUNITY.

Job Description:
The primary purpose of this position is to oversee and manage hotel renovation and capital improvement projects across Vision Hospitality Group’s portfolio. This role will coordinate all phases of renovation activity including planning, budgeting, vendor management, scheduling, procurement coordination, and project execution to ensure projects are completed on time, within budget, and according to brand and company standards.

Necessary Skills:
• Oversee hotel renovation and capital improvement projects from planning through completion across multiple properties.
• Coordinate with ownership groups, hotel management teams, contractors, architects, designers, engineers, and brand representatives.
• Develop and manage renovation schedules, budgets, and project timelines to ensure successful delivery.
• Conduct regular site visits to monitor project progress, quality standards, safety compliance, and adherence to scope.
• Manage vendor and contractor relationships, including contract negotiations, bid reviews, and performance evaluations.
• Collaborate closely with Procurement, Operations, and Development teams to ensure timely sourcing and installation of FF&E and operational supplies.
• Identify opportunities for cost savings and operational efficiencies while maintaining high-quality renovation standards.
• Ensure compliance with all local, state, federal, and brand requirements related to construction and renovation activity.
• Ability to manage multiple renovation projects simultaneously in various stages of completion.
• Strong organizational, communication, leadership, and problem-solving skills.
• Subject matter expertise in hotel renovations, construction coordination, budgeting, and project management.
• Clearly understands all upstream and downstream implications of their work and its impact on all business partners throughout the renovation lifecycle.
• Demonstrating strong working knowledge of Microsoft Office (Excel, Word, Outlook, etc.) and project management software.
• Hospitality renovation, construction management, or project management experience preferred.
